California SB 1036 (20152016) — Controlled substances: synthetic cannabinoids: analogs.

Existing law makes it a misdemeanor to sell, dispense, distribute, furnish, administer, or give, or offer to sell, dispense, distribute, furnish, administer, or give, or possess for sale, any synthetic cannabinoid compound or any synthetic cannabinoid derivative and makes it an infraction to use or possess those drugs. Existing law provides that a controlled substance analog, which includes a substance the chemical structure of which is substantially similar to the chemical structure of a Schedule I or Schedule II controlled substance, is treated the same as the Schedule I or Schedule II controlled substance of which it is an analog for the purposes of specified provisions of law.

Timeline

The legislative action history — every referral, reading, and vote.

  • 2016-02-12 Introduced. Read first time. To Com. on RLS. for assignment. To print. introduction, reading-1
  • 2016-02-16 From printer. May be acted upon on or after March 17.
  • 2016-02-25 Referred to Com. on PUB. S. referral-committee
  • 2016-03-17 Set for hearing April 5.
  • 2016-04-05 From committee: Do pass and re-refer to Com. on APPR. (Ayes 7. Noes 0. Page 3395.) (April 5). Re-referred to Com. on APPR. referral-committee, committee-passage-favorable, committee-passage
  • 2016-04-08 Set for hearing April 18.
  • 2016-04-18 From committee: Be ordered to second reading pursuant to Senate Rule 28.8. committee-passage, reading-2
  • 2016-04-19 Read second time. Ordered to third reading. reading-2, reading-1
  • 2016-05-02 Read third time. Passed. (Ayes 38. Noes 0. Page 3736.) Ordered to the Assembly. reading-3, passage, reading-1
  • 2016-05-03 In Assembly. Read first time. Held at Desk. reading-1
  • 2016-05-12 Referred to Com. on PUB. S. referral-committee
  • 2016-06-15 From committee: Do pass and re-refer to Com. on APPR. (Ayes 5. Noes 0.) (June 14). Re-referred to Com. on APPR. referral-committee, committee-passage-favorable, committee-passage
  • 2016-06-29 From committee: Do pass. (Ayes 18. Noes 0.) (June 29). committee-passage-favorable, committee-passage
  • 2016-06-30 Read second time. Ordered to third reading. reading-2, reading-1
  • 2016-08-18 Read third time. Passed. (Ayes 78. Noes 0. Page 5882.) Ordered to the Senate. reading-3, passage, reading-1
  • 2016-08-19 In Senate. Ordered to engrossing and enrolling.
  • 2016-08-24 Enrolled and presented to the Governor at 5 p.m.
  • 2016-09-25 Approved by the Governor. executive-signature
  • 2016-09-25 Chaptered by Secretary of State. Chapter 627, Statutes of 2016.
